OpenAI Launches Campus Network to Unite Student AI Clubs Globally

OpenAI is inviting student clubs around the world to join its new Campus Network, a program aimed at connecting AI-focused student groups across universities, providing access to AI tools, and supporting event hosting and community-building. The company announced the initiative and opened an interest form for club organizers on its website, according to Openai.

The stated purpose is broad but direct: unite student clubs working with AI, offer them OpenAI’s tools, and help them build AI-powered campus communities. The announcement positions the network as a bridge between student-run organizations globally, with an explicit focus on fostering campus-level engagement with artificial intelligence. OpenAI’s call to action is clear—fill out the interest form to connect with the network and access these resources.

What’s new here is the scale: while many student clubs already experiment with AI, OpenAI is now offering a direct line to its own resources and a platform for inter-campus collaboration.

How the OpenAI Campus Network Empowers Students with AI Tools and Events

Membership promises “access to AI tools,” event-hosting support, and the chance to build a community around artificial intelligence. The specifics—such as which tools, the breadth of event support, or the format of global collaboration—aren’t spelled out in the brief announcement. Still, the message is clear: student clubs that join can expect more direct engagement with OpenAI’s technology stack and a structured way to host AI-centric events.

This could lower barriers for student groups looking to organize AI-related workshops or learning sessions. With OpenAI’s backing, clubs may find it easier to run events that attract interest and facilitate local innovation. The “AI-powered campus community” phrase signals that OpenAI wants to seed not just technical learning, but a culture of experimentation and peer support around its tools.

There are no early reactions or endorsements from student leaders or faculty cited in the announcement. The actual impact—whether this will reshape how students learn and experiment with AI or simply add another channel for engagement—remains to be seen.

Next Steps for Students: Joining and Growing the AI-Powered Campus Community

The path to joining is simple: student clubs fill out the interest form linked on the Openai site. OpenAI provides no details about eligibility, selection criteria, or a timeline for onboarding. What happens after applying—what “community support” means in practice, or how event support will be structured—is not clarified.

Analysis: The value for student clubs depends on execution. If OpenAI offers meaningful access to its tools and a functional network for collaboration, this could become a key channel for student-driven AI innovation. If the program is mostly a mailing list with occasional event templates, the practical impact will be limited.

What’s missing: There’s no mention of how OpenAI will manage the network, whether there will be regional chapters, or if there’s a roadmap for adding features. The level of involvement OpenAI staff will have, and how much autonomy clubs will get in shaping the initiative, is unknown.
